The MDS-UPDRS features sections that require independent completion by people with Parkinson's and their carers, and sections to be completed by the clinician. Part 1: non-motor experiences of daily living. Part 2: motor experiences of daily living. Part 3: motor examination. Part 4: motor complications. WebThe CORE-10 is very easy to score. It comprises ten questions about how you have been feeling over the past week. 1. Before you score the questionnaire, check you have answered all ten questions. 2. Each answer has a number next to it between 0 and 4.
